What the 20-Step Walkthrough Actually Covers

This is a full-body line art build with no background, so all 20 steps focus entirely on the character. The pose is a confident slouch, which introduces some asymmetry in the shoulders and arms. Most of the detail work is concentrated in the upper half, particularly the hat brim layered over the hair and the sharp grin. The result is clean line art rather than a colored version, so line confidence and proportion control are the main skills being practiced here.

Agoti’s Key Visual Traits

  • Long flowing hair under wide brimmed hat
  • Menacing grin with sharp teeth visible
  • Hoodie with drawstrings and baggy pants
  • Striped wristbands on both forearms
  • Slouched stance with sneakers

Reading the Step Colors

Each step image uses a three-color system to show exactly what is new and what came before:

  • Red Color: lines added in the current step.
  • Black Color: lines completed earlier.
  • Gray Color: base sketch for structure.
